Nissan Pulsar Touch Screen Problems

We will now move on to the part you are most keen on knowing why the touch screen of my Nissan Pulsar no longer functions? To get this done, we tried to distinguish all the complications that exist on the touch screens of your motor vehicle. There aren’t 50 different complications, but that said, in this article are the most important ones you may be encountering:

  • The touch screen on my Nissan Pulsar doesn’t turn on anymore: This is one of the most basic situations on a motor vehicle with a screen, in most instances it’s a power supply problem, go to the next section to get the remedy to this problem
  • The touch screen of my motor vehicle doesn’t respond anymore: If your screen gets stuck on a page and it doesn’t respond anymore it’s probably a bug in the operating system of your screen.
  • The touch screen of my Nissan Pulsar turns on and off for no cause: In such a case you are certainly a victim of a short circuit.

How to correct touch screen Nissan Pulsar

After discovering why the touch screen of your Nissan Pulsar is no longer working , we will try to give you the solutions to each of the complications you may encounter. Down below are the solutions to each of the most important touch screen complications:

  • The touch screen doesn’t turn on at all: In such a case, you will have to look at the power supply side of the touch screen, most of the time it will be a blown fuse, so verify the status of the fuse.
  • The touch screen is frozen: In that circumstance, as we explained before, it’s probably a bug you’re going through, you’ll have to try to unplug/replug the fuses, to restart the screen . If this doesn’t work, you may have a problem with the version of the screen’s operating system, make sure to contact your dealer. If it’s just your GPS that’s bugging, you can update the GPS of your Nissan Pulsar by following this tuto.
  • The touch screen of your Nissan Pulsar switches on and off for no cause: In this scenario it is highly likely that you are the victim of a short circuit. Verify the condition of your fuses and connectors, if you can’t locate anything, take your motor vehicle to a motor vehicle electrician who can correct the problem.
